Final days to enter: £10K Top Prize - 2nd Chaiya Art Awards

The UK's leading awards exploring spirituality through the Visual Arts with a top prize of £10,000.
 
The Chaiya Art Awards are open to any artist and covers all mediums including painting, drawing, sculpture, ceramics, glass, textiles, mixed media, photography and video. Artists are invited to be authentic and daring as they respond to the theme 'GOD is ...'  This competition is open to people of all faiths, to those who have no belief in God, and to everyone in between. It’s about continuing an age old conversation in a modern setting with contemporary eyes.   

The winners exhibition will take place at London’s prestigious South Bank gallery@oxo from 10-19 April 2020.

Open call for all painters and sculptors

I am very excited to announce that applications are now open for the online gallery.

An art professional is chosen to curate an online exhibition by selecting works from the open call as well as 2-3 works from established artists of their choice. There will be no more than 10 works in total, it is up to the curator how many works to select. This means the online gallery will be carefully considered by the curator. 

The online gallery will be posted on my website and the chosen artists will also be posted on my viral Instagram. The curator will come up with a theme based on the works selected.

The guest curator for the first online exhibition will be curator and writer Kristin Korolowicz.
